    Leslie G.

    Stayed at the SKYLOFTS and the butler recommended to eat here. The flight of juice was detox, blood pressure, and vision. I will say the detox was probably my least favorite. Still worth trying though. Sea bass was a little too salty for me. The pea leaves were really good, I could literally eat that all day. The rice was perfectly seasoned. Very good. And the soft shell crabs was very good as well. Everything we had was delicious here. Very fine dining experience. Excellent service, clean bathrooms. The atrium is beautiful. I highly recommend trying this place out.

    Clyde C.

    We are celebrating 30 years of marriage and I could not think of a better dining option in Las Vegas! The food and the service in this restaurant is Excellent! We had the Lobster tail tempura, Maine lobster and shrimp fried rice. Their seafood was fresh and phenomenal! The texture and taste of the lobster was great. My wife being the sceptic was not sure she would be satisfied but, once she tasted the food she was pleased! Our host Edith has been great during our stay and she is refreshing compared to some of the other host in this restaurant. She was receptive to our needs and made sure our expectations were met or exceeded. The meal was great however, they are on the high side. However for our 30th anniversary I wanted to make sure the meal and the evening was rememberable. Mission accomplished! For cocktails, I had Weller's 12 and my wife went had house drink made with rum. Sorry I can't remember her drink but it was some type of in house fruit blend and rum. If you are into bourbon or cognac you would be pleased with the selection. To top off the meal, our host Edith provided a complimentary dessert. I am not into chocolate but, this cake was moist and tasted great! This restaurant is truly about the experience and you will not be disappointed. This is worth the cost so, treat yourself!
